SCOUTING NEBRASKA WESLEYAN
Nebraska Wesleyan earned a pair of series splits against Simpson and Loras last week and brings a 21-8 record into Wednesday afternoon's doubleheader. The Prairie Wolves have posted a .340/.405/.458 slash line, with 172 runs scored on 254 hits. Defensively, the Prairie Wolves hold a .960 fielding percentage, with 546 put outs. Nebraska Wesleyan's pitching duo consisting of
Elise Warneke, and
Eva Fahrnbruch who have combined to win 20 games while recording 103 strikeouts. As a team, NWU has recorded nine shut outs.
HEAD COACH MARY YORI
Head Coach
Mary Yori is in her tenth season as the head coach of Nebraska Wesleyan's softball program. Yori was hired as Nebraska Wesleyan's first full time head softball coach in June of 2015. In ten seasons as head coach, Yori has complied a 198-147 record and was the 2016 AD3I All-Independent Co-Coach of the Year in her first season leading the Prairie Wolves. Yori coached Nebraska Wesleyan to its first NCAA tournament appearance in 2022. Last season, Yori helped lead the team to a 26-11 record and an A-R-C tournament appearance. Coach Yori also had five athletes named to the A-R-C All-Conference Team, with
Lyndsey Roth and
Val Gerlach also earning NFCA All-Region Third Team honors.
NEBRASKA WESLEYAN SOFTBALL TRADITION
Nebraska Wesleyan's lone conference championship occurred in 1986. That season saw Nebraska Wesleyan post an 8-4 conference record in the NIAC. Nebraska Wesleyan's only NCAA tournament appearance occurred in 2022. That season saw Nebraska Wesleyan go 23-16 overall, and 8-8 in American Rivers Conference Play.

SCOUTING THE BEAVERS
Buena Vista enters this week with a 7-17 record. The Beavers have lost their last four games. Through 24 games, Buena Vista has posted a slash line of .289/.350/.372, while scoring 104 runs on 173 hits. Defensively, the Beavers have a .932 fielding percentage with 425 put outs. Buena Vista's pitchers have combined to post an ERA of 7.41. The Beavers are coached by Tammy Utley, in her second season.
SERIES HISTORY AGAINST BUENA VISTA
Tuesday will mark the 21st and 22nd meetings between Nebraska Wesleyan and Buena Vista. The Prairie Wolves hold a 12-8 all-time series advantage.
SCOUTING THE KOHAWKS
Coe enters this week having lost four of their last five games. The Kohawks hold an 11-19 record. Prior to visiting NWU, Coe will host Central on Wednesday, April 16th. Coe holds a slash line of .279/.358/.383, with 136 runs scored on 209 hits. Defensively, the Kohawks carry a .951 fielding percentage, with 548 put outs. Coe's pitchers have combined to post an ERA of 4.33. The Kohawks are coached by Jake Koolbeck, in his third season.
SERIES HISTORY AGAINST COE
Saturday will mark the 19th and 20th meetings between Nebraska Wesleyan and Coe. The Kohawks hold a 12-6 all time series lead.
